Buffer

Social media toolkit for creators and teams since 2010

Buffer is a social media management suite for individuals, creators, and small teams. It offers queue-based scheduling, an AI assistant, a community inbox, analytics, and a REST API — with per-channel pricing, volume discounts, and a free plan for up to three channels.

Postiz

Open-source agentic social scheduler with 30+ networks

Postiz is an open-source social media scheduling suite for creators, teams, and agencies. It covers cross-posting, a visual calendar, AI text/image/video generation, analytics, plugs, and agent paths via REST API, CLI, and MCP — with channel-based cloud plans from Standard through Ultimate, plus a self-hosted option.

Pricing & plans

Review how Buffer and Postiz package their plans, price points, and upgrade paths side by side.

Buffer

  • Free $0 /mo

    Best for individuals scheduling on up to three channels

    Up to 3 channels · 10 scheduled posts per channel

  • Essentials $6 /mo

    Best for creators who need unlimited scheduling and analytics per channel

    From $6/channel / month · lower on annual billing and volume tiers

  • Team $12 /mo

    Best for teams that need approvals, access controls, and unlimited members

    From $12/channel / month · lower on annual billing and volume tiers

Postiz

  • Standard $29 /mo

    Best for content creators scheduling across a handful of channels

    5 channels · 7-day free trial · annual billing saves ~20%

  • Team $39 /mo

    Best for small brands that need team seats and customer groups

    10 channels · unlimited team members · RSS auto-post

  • Pro $49 /mo

    Best for businesses connecting more networks and AI media quota

    30 channels · unlimited team members

  • Ultimate $99 /mo

    Best for agencies managing many channels across brands

    100 channels · unlimited team members
